Along with its needed effects, a medicine may cause some unwanted effects. Although not all of these side effects may occur, if they do occur they may need medical attention.

Check with your doctor immediately if any of the following side effects occur:

More common

  1. Blurred vision
  2. body aches or pain
  3. chills
  4. cough
  5. dizziness
  6. ear congestion
  7. fever
  8. headache
  9. loss of voice
  10. pounding in the ears
  11. slow or fast heartbeat
  12. sneezing
  13. stuffy or runny nose
  14. trouble breathing
  15. unusual tiredness or weakness

Some side effects may occur that usually do not need medical attention. These side effects may go away during treatment as your body adjusts to the medicine. Also, your health care professional may be able to tell you about ways to prevent or reduce some of these side effects. Check with your health care professional if any of the following side effects continue or are bothersome or if you have any questions about them:

More common

  1. Bleeding, blistering, burning, coldness, discoloration of skin, feeling of pressure, hives, infection, inflammation, itching, lumps, numbness, pain, rash, redness, scarring, soreness, stinging, swelling, tenderness, tingling, ulceration, or warmth at the injection site
  2. pain or tenderness around eyes and cheekbones

Incidence not known

  1. Loss or thinning of the hair
